Additional classrooms project to start from south Punjab: CM

By our correspondents
November 04, 2016

Says 10,000 classrooms to be built in schools

LAHORE: Chief Minister Shahbaz Sharif has said that the programme of construction of more than 10,000 additional classrooms has been evolved under the “Khadim-e-Punjab Schools Programme” which will be started from southern Punjab and implemented in phases.

He said that due to this programme, boys and girls students would avail better educational facilities and would be motivated towards their studies due to best educational environment.He was presiding over a meeting regarding “Khadim-e-Punjab Schools Programme”, here Thursday. The meeting reviewed progress of different matters of the programme and gave formal approval to the design of additional classrooms.

Addressing the meeting, the chief minister said the future of the country depended on best education and training of youths and equipping them with modern knowledge. He said the Punjab government was implementing a comprehensive programme for the improvement of education sector in the province.

He said that committees were being constituted at district and division level to ensure quality and speed of the work. He said missing facilities would be made available in those schools where additional classrooms were being constructed.

He said steps were already being taken for providing missing facilities in the schools and billions of rupees had been allocated for this purpose. Secretary Communication & Works gave a briefing on pace of progress on the matters of “Khadim-e-Punjab Schools Programme”.
